About this book

This book collects the selected paper presented at 2024 4th International Conference on Mechanical, Aerospace and Automotive Engineering, which is held in Beijing, China, on November 8–10, 2024. It features the latest breakthroughs and advancements in Aerospace Engineering. The scope of topics encompasses, but is not limited to Aerospace Manufacturing and Maintenance, Aerodynamics & Aeroelasticity, Applications of UAV, UAS and MAV, Flight System, Dynamics and Controls, Aerospace Propulsion, Mechanical and Automotive Engineering on Aerospace, among others. It provides valuable resource for researchers and practitioners in academia and industry

About the editors

Dr. Liang received his B.Eng. (1987) and M.Sc. (1990) in Solid Rocket Motor Design and Ph.D. (2000) in Aerospace Propulsion Theory and Engineering from Beijing University of Aeronautics and Astronautics (BUAA), respectively. He was promoted to associate professor in 1995 and to full professor in 2002. His research interests cover a wide spectrum of topical areas focusing on combustion, flow, heat transfer, and design for solid and liquid rocket propulsion, and tank pressurization system dynamics for launch vehicles. He supervises domestic and foreign M.S. and Ph.D. students in the field of rocket propulsion. He is the author or co-author of more than 100 technical papers and was the recipient of several teaching and research awards from government organizations. 

Dr. Wu received his B.Eng. (2011) and Ph.D. (2016) in Aerospace Engineering from Nanjing University of Aeronautics and Astronautics and Beihang University, respectively. His research interests include computational fluid dynamics (CFD), aircraft/engine environmental adaptation, aerodynamics, flight dynamics and aeroelastics, multi-phase flows, aviation meteorology, parachute fluid structure interaction simulation, helicopter aerodynamics and flight dynamics, and wind turbine aerodynamics. He is currently a professor of College of Energy and Power Engineering, Nanjing University of Aeronautics and Astronautics, China.  He has won the prizes including the National High Level Young Talent, Top Young Talent Plan of Beihang University, etc. He is the author or co-author of more than 50 SCI article papers.
